Virgin Media Public WiFi Could Launch Soon

Virgin Media is looking at options to roll out public WiFi across the UK to ease the burden placed on mobile phone networks. In recent years, perhaps since the launch of the iPhone, mobile phone networks have had to cope with far more data usage than ever before. With Twitter, Facebook and other popular websites being accessed on the go, the burden isn’t going to lower any time soon.

What Virgin Media plans to do is launch WiFi in those locations where data might not be at its best. The system will work by installing a wireless router in locations near the Virgin Media green boxes. These will allow users to connect right up to the cable network for broadband access at speeds up to 5MBps. [Read more…]

Google Docs Now Connects with Microsoft Office

Google [GOOG] has announced integration between Google Docs and Microsoft Office. What the new integration does is let you edit your docs with Office and then have them all synced together. This lets you use a familiar interface rather than having to learn the Google Docs interface.

The integration comes in the form of a plugin for Microsoft Office which is called Cloud Connect. Cloud Connect is free to install and use and is compatible with Word, Excel and PowerPoint. Each time you hit save on a document, spreadsheet or presentation, the updated info is synced to Google Docs. If you need to share a file with someone, you can just email them a Google Docs link to use. [Read more…]

iOS 4.2.1 Jailbreak Downloads Now Ready

It is now possible to Jailbreak iOS 4.2.1 thanks to the latest Redsn0w update that launched a few hours ago. This jailbreak comes with a warning or 2 though such as recommending you jailbreak iOS 4.1 first so that you save SHSH before updating. This is quite a stern warning saying it will be needed in the future. Hopefully you didn’t rush and update to 4.2.1 just yet.

Also a warning that unlockers should stay on iOS 4.1 is given on the iPhone Dev Team website as the current baseband on 4.2.1 cannot be unlocked just yet.

As for the iOS unlock, the Dev Team suggest that an unlock will be available for the 3G and 3GS by the end of the week. [Read more…]
